Atty. Robert A Nasdor
Robert A Nasdor is a lawyer practicing employment, civil rights litigation. Robert received a B.A. degree from Rutgers University in 1981, and has been licensed for 34 years.
Profile Summary
About Robert A Nasdor at a glance
Robert A Nasdor is a employment and civil rights attorney based in West Orange, New Jersey. They have 34+ years of legal experience, licensed to practice since 1992. Admitted to practice in New Jersey (1992) and U.S. District Court, District of New Jersey (1992). Educated at Rutgers University (J.D., 1992) and Rutgers University (B.A., 1981). Serands clients in West Orange, NJ and the surrounding metropolitan area.
